Compassvale Bus Interchange reopens in 2026

Compassvale Bus Interchange will reopen in January 2026 to support upgrading works at Sengkang Bus Interchange. The facility, which ceased operations in December 2024, will be temporarily reactivated from 31 January until end-October 2026 to accommodate upgrading works at Sengkang Int.

According to the Land Transport Authority (LTA), the temporary relocation is required to facilitate the next phase of upgrading works, which will need access to a larger footprint within Sengkang Bus Interchange. These works include the upgrading of mechanical and electrical systems, refurbishment of the passenger concourse, and overhaul of the interchange driveway for waterproofing works.

Relocated Bus Services

During this period, five bus services—80, 86, 87, 372 and 374—will operate from Compassvale Bus Interchange, representing half of the ten services that currently terminate at Sengkang Bus Interchange. The relocated services will remain there for the duration of the construction works. These services were selected to ‘minimise overall inconvenience to commuters’.

Compassvale Bus Interchange is located about a five-minute walk across Sengkang Square from Sengkang Bus Interchange, and is accessible via pedestrian crossings and a covered overhead bridge. To ease the transition, service ambassadors will be deployed at both interchanges to assist commuters, including providing umbrellas during wet weather.

In addition to the interchange changes, a temporary bus stop along Sengkang Square (Bus Stop 67689) will be introduced for Bus Services 372 and 374. This will replace the existing G18 taxi pick-up and drop-off point, which will be closed from 9 January 2026 for conversion works. The temporary stop is intended to provide passengers with a more direct and sheltered connection to Sengkang MRT station.

Compassvale Bus Interchange is also slated for demolition by 2027. The demolition contract was awarded in December 2025, and includes the demolition of Compassvale Bus Interchange as well as the former Yishun Temporary Bus Interchange.
